Thinning cleaning agents, also known as solvents, are substances used to dilute materials for easier application or cleaning. They help in reducing the viscosity of paints and varnishes, ensuring smooth application, and promoting easier removal of residues. With an increasing demand for these agents, the purchasing landscape has become more intricate.

A significant challenge facing buyers is the vast array of thinning agents available on the market. From mineral spirits and acetone to environmentally-friendly alternatives, the choices can be overwhelming. Each type has its unique properties, applications, and safety considerations. For instance, while traditional solvents may provide excellent performance, they often come with health risks and environmental concerns. As regulations tighten globally, finding compliant and sustainable options is becoming paramount.

When purchasing thinning cleaning agents, it is essential to consider several factors. Firstly, quality assurance is critical. Reliable suppliers often provide certifications or test results validating the purity and performance of their products. As a buyer, seeking such documentation can help mitigate risks associated with poor-quality agents, which may lead to subpar results or even hazardous situations.

Moreover, understanding regional compliance is vital. Different countries have varied regulations regarding the import and use of chemicals. It is crucial to ensure that the thinning agents you plan to purchase meet the safety standards of your country or the region where you operate. Familiarizing yourself with the required safety data sheets (SDS) and labeling requirements will aid in maintaining compliance and ensuring the safety of your employees and the environment.

Another factor that should not be overlooked is the supplier's reputation. The reliability of your supplier can significantly impact your operations. Opting for established suppliers with a track record of delivering quality products can save you time and resources in the long run. Engaging in direct communication with suppliers regarding their production processes, sourcing of raw materials, and adherence to safety standards can help establish a trustworthy relationship.

Safety is of utmost importance when using thinning cleaning agents. These substances can be flammable, toxic, or irritants, necessitating rigorous safety measures during handling and application. As a buyer, it's vital to channel your efforts into ensuring that proper guidelines for safe usage are followed. Providing training for staff on how to handle these agents and equipping them with personal protective equipment (PPE) can mitigate health risks.

In response to growing environmental concerns, more manufacturers are now producing eco-friendly thinning agents. These alternatives often boast lower toxicity levels and reduced environmental impact while preserving performance. As a responsible buyer, exploring these options may not only fulfill regulatory requirements but also enhance your brand’s image in an increasingly eco-conscious market.
